Screen stopped working after battery replacement

So I just replaced the battery in my Samsung Galaxy S10. After installing the new battery and the charging coil, I turned the phone on to confirm it still worked. Everything looked good, I unlocked the phone, made sure the touchscreen worked fine, and turned it back off. Then I glued the backplate back on.

I set the phone down with books for an hour to dry like the instructions said, then when I go to turn it on , the screen never turns on. It buzzes, and I get notifications, but the screen is just completely black.

Any ideas?

Hopefully the cable going to the LCD from the board became disconnected which should be a quick fix. If that is not the case, it is possible that the OLED panel of the display was damaged which would give the symptom of the phone powering on vibrating/making sounds but not showing anything on the display.

Have you used ifixit adhesive remover liquid to soften the glue underneath the battery? Since it has Acetone in it, even a tiny seepage of the liquid to the oled screen underneath the battery can kill it since oleds are made with organic materials (polymers).
